What This Parts Catalog Covers (E1–E35)
The table of contents on page 5 runs from Chapter E1 Lenkzylinder (steering cylinder) all the way to E35 Adhesive Labels. Each chapter is a system group. For example, E2 is the lift cylinder, E4 the tool cylinder, E6 the hydraulic filter, and E9 the hydraulic control unit – that is where the main valve block lives. E10.1 covers drive hydraulics for the 2027 model, and E11 the driving valve for that same model. The 2028 model gets its own setup in E15.3 for control elements and pedals. Every cylinder, every valve, every bracket is in here with a factory number.

Cylinder and Valve Sections: What You Need
Chapters E1, E2, and E4 give you the steering cylinder, lift cylinder, and tool cylinder breakdowns. Each cylinder assembly includes the barrel, rod, piston, seals, and bushings. The valve information lives in E9 (hydraulic control unit) and E11 (driving valve for 2027). If you have a leak at the steering cylinder or a stuck spool in the control valve, you open these chapters, identify the seal kit or the entire actuator, and order the right Schäffer part. Does This Manual Cover Optional Equipment?
Yes. The Sonderausstattung (optional equipment) section starts after E35. It includes S16.1 ROPS‑Safety roll bar, S18.1 tool holder EU‑WS, S18.3 wire‑controlled tool locking, and S18.4 tool holder locking device. If your loader has a ROPS cab or a special quick‑attach system, the part numbers are in those chapters. You do not need a separate catalog for add‑ons.
Technical Specifications and Part Numbering
Each chapter presents an exploded diagram with reference numbers. The facing page or following list gives the part number, description, quantity per assembly, and any notes. The numbering scheme is consistent across both 2027 and 2028 models – where a part differs, the manual lists separate entries. Page 5 is the key to navigating the book; once you know which system you are working on, you jump to the corresponding chapter and get the part number in seconds.
